Financial statements have a different purpose from tax returns, and sometimes information on each is recorded based on its benefit to the purpose of the specific form. While tax returns are meant to encourage a business to report all income, subtract all expenses, and determine its tax liability, a financial statement has a much more involved purpose that affects the future direction of a business
